Elevating Your Creamy Gnocchi Experience

Technique

Mastering the technique of preparing creamy gnocchi with spinach and feta lies in a few essential steps. Cooking the gnocchi to the perfect consistency is vital; they should be soft but not mushy. Use a large pot of salted water, and once it reaches a rolling boil, gently add the gnocchi. Watch for them to float to the top, which indicates they are ready to be drained.

When sautéing garlic, don’t rush the process. Sauté until it turns golden; this step ensures maximum flavor release without burning, which can impart bitterness. Adding spinach quickly after allows it to retain its vibrant green color and nutritious value.

Combining the heavy cream and feta introduces a creamy element that captures all the flavors in the skillet. Stir gently to mix, ensuring that every piece of gnocchi absorbs the creamy goodness.

Tips/tricks

For a bolder flavor, consider adding red pepper flakes or a squeeze of lemon juice just before serving. These additions contrast beautifully with the cream and feta, enhancing the dish’s overall personality. Another tip is to reserve a bit of pasta water when you drain the gnocchi. If the sauce becomes too thick, this starchy water can help loosen it and create a perfect consistency.

Keeping the heat moderate during cooking prevents burning and allows for even cooking. Make sure to toss the gnocchi gently to coat them without breaking apart. Lastly, taste as you go! Adjust the seasoning of salt and pepper according to your palate for an unforgettable experience.

Perfecting results

Achieving the ideal creamy texture lies in balancing the heavy cream and cheese. If you find that the sauce is too thick for your liking, just add a little more cream or reserved pasta water until you reach the desired consistency. The creamy sauce should evenly coat each gnocchi without being overly soupy.

Quality ingredients make a significant difference. Opt for fresh spinach, as frozen can lead to a watery or limp dish. Choose high-quality feta cheese for that distinct tang and flavor. The balance of creaminess and tang sets this dish apart, enhancing each bite.

Troubleshooting/variations

If your dish turns out a bit too salty, consider adding a small amount of cooked potato or some additional cream to mellow the flavors. If you are short on feta, feel free to mix in other cheeses like goat cheese or cream cheese to maintain creaminess while experimenting with taste.

You can also add fun variations to this dish. Try incorporating sun-dried tomatoes, artichokes, or grilled chicken for additional layers of flavor and texture.

Pairings/storage

This creamy gnocchi dish pairs perfectly with a light salad, perhaps featuring arugula or mixed greens dressed simply with olive oil and lemon to balance the richness. You can also serve it as a side alongside grilled vegetables or a protein source that complements the meal without overpowering it.

Storing leftovers is easy. Keep any uneaten creamy gnocchi in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, gently warm on the stove, adding a splash of heavy cream or stock to revive its creamy texture.

Creamy Gnocchi with Spinach and Feta

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star No reviews
  • Author: laloti
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 15 minutes
  • Total Time: 25 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Category: Main Course
  • Method: Stovetop
  • Cuisine: Italian
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

A comforting dish of soft gnocchi tossed in a rich, creamy sauce with fresh spinach and crumbly feta cheese.


Ingredients

  • 1 package gnocchi
  • 2 cups fresh spinach
  • 1 cup feta cheese, crumbled
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on pepper


Instructions

  1. Cook the gnocchi according to package instructions.
  2. In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at and sauté minced garlic until fragrant.
  3. Add fresh spinach and cook until wilted.
  4. Stir in the heavy cream and crumbled feta cheese until melted and combined.
  5. Toss in the cooked gnocchi, seasoning with salt and pepper to taste.
  6. Serve warm, garnished with extra feta or spinach if desired.

Notes

Add red pepper flakes or a squeeze of lemon juice for extra flavor. Reserve pasta water to adjust sauce consistency if needed.
